Battery Energy Storage Systems

SDG&E has been rapidly expanding its battery energy storage and microgrid portfolio. We have around 21 BESS and microgrid sites with 335 megawatts (MW) of utility-owned energy storage and another 49+ MW in development. How a microgrid energy storage system works?

The energy storage system can rapidly adjust its power output according to the microgrid operating status, curb the system voltage and frequency fluctuation, reduce the main harmonic components of the system, realize balanced operation of the three phases, and improve energy quality of the microgrid.

What is energy management in a microgrid?

The use of several distributed generators as well as the energy storage system in a local microgrid require an energy management system to maximize system efficiency, by managing generation and loads.

How much does energy storage cost a microgrid?

In commercial and industrial microgrids, energy storage represents 15% and 25% of the total costs per megawatt, respectively. In commercial microgrids, soft costs account for 43%, while in community microgrids they account for 24%.
